
The Delhi Police arrested a man who murdered his live-in partner and absconded after concealing her body in an almirah at a house in Dwarka, officials said.
The accused, Vipal Tailor, was apprehended in Rajasthan and is currently being transported back to Delhi, they said.
The incident came to light on April 4 when the victim’s father, unable to reach his 26-year-old daughter for several days, contacted the police.
“We apprehended Vipal Tailor in Rajasthan on Monday, and a team is en route to bring him back to Delhi,” a senior police officer stated.
On April 3, the woman’s father contacted the police at 10:40 pm, expressing concerns that his daughter might have been harmed. Consequently, a team from Dabri police station swiftly responded to the residence in Dwarka’s Rajapuri area.
Upon arrival, police discovered the woman’s body concealed inside an almirah. The father alleged that her live-in partner was responsible for her demise, authorities confirmed. (With inputs from PTI)
